FILE PHOTO: IBM is reportedly laying off thousands of U.S. employees and moving them to India. | Photo Credit: Reuters IBM is reportedly laying off thousands of U.S. employees and moving them to India. A report by The Register has stated that it spoke to employees who were asked to train Indian employees on their job role after being told they would soon have to leave. According to the outlet, IBM has also listed 173 open positions since January this year with 2,946 openings available since November last year. Shares in Couchbase Inc. rose in late trading today despite the database company reporting mixed results in its fiscal 2025 fourth quarter and falling short on revenue outlook for the year ahead. For the quarter that ended on Jan. 31, Couchbase reported an adjusted net loss per share of 30 cents, down from a loss of 44 cents in the same quarter of the previous year, on revenue of $54.9 million, up 10% year-over-year. OpenAI is reportedly nearing a massive $40 billion funding round led by Japan’s SoftBank Group, according to Bloomberg. The investment could make SoftBank the largest backer of the ChatGPT creator after Microsoft. The round also includes participation from Magnetar Capital, Coatue Management, and Altimeter Capital. Bloomberg noted SoftBank may contribute up to $25 billion, reflecting CEO Masayoshi Son’s bold strategy to dominate the artificial intelligence landscape. This comes on the heels of a $500 billion joint initiative between SoftBank and OpenAI—dubbed Project Stargate—aimed at building expansive AI infrastructure in the U.S., including data centers to boost OpenAI’s computing capabilities. Artificial intelligence infrastructure provider Nexthop AI raised a massive $110 million round led by Lightspeed Venture Partners. The fresh round also included participation from Kleiner Perkins, WestBridge Capital, Battery Ventures and Emergent Ventures. How can one best use extra FLOPS at test time? Paper: Abstract: Enabling LLMs to improve their outputs by using more test-time computation is a critical step towards building generally self-improving agents that can operate on open-ended natural language. In this paper, we study the scaling of inference-time computation in LLMs, with a focus on answering the question: if an LLM is allowed to use a fixed but non-trivial amount of inference-time compute, how much can it improve its performance on a challenging prompt?
